Welcome to CSUS

September 16, 2014

The Centre for the Study of the United States (CSUS) is a vibrant academic forum where Canada’s relationship with its closest and most significant partner and ally is front and centre. CSUS has the largest collection of U.S.-focused scholars in Canada, as well as the greatest concentration of U.S. expertise in Canada’s history.
